Overview of Dr. Bo Feng, MD

Dr. Bo Feng, MD is a Hematology Specialist in Voorhees, NJ. They specialize in Hematology, has 39 years of experience, and is board certified in Anatomic & Clinical Pathology. They graduated from ALLEN MEMORIAL HOSPITAL / RADIOLOGIC TECHNOLOGY SCHOOL and is affiliated with Virtua Mount Holly Hospital, Virtua Our Lady of Lourdes Hospital and Salem Medical Center.

Dr. Feng works at Practice in Voorhees, NJ with other offices in Livingston, NJ and Marlton, NJ. They frequently treat conditions like Anemia, Venous Embolism and Thrombosis and Bleeding Disorders along with other conditions at varying frequencies.
